Dwayne Heard

University of Leeds

Biography

Dwayne Heard is Professor of Atmospheric 九州影院 in the School of 九州影院 at the University of Leeds. He received his B.A. in 九州影院 (1986) and D. Phil. in Physical 九州影院 (1990) from the University of Oxford, undertook postdoctoral research at SRI International, California, and was a lecturer in the School of 九州影院 at Macquarie University, Sydney. He moved to Leeds in 1994 where he held a Royal Society University Research Fellowship and was Head of the School from 2009-2013. He was a Visiting Fellow at JILA, University of Colorado in 2000. His research interests include quantitative field measurements of the hydroxyl radical and other short-lived intermediates in the atmosphere, laboratory and chamber studies of the kinetics and photochemistry of gas phase and aerosol processes in the atmosphere, numerical modelling of atmospheric processes, and the use of a pulsed Laval nozzle apparatus to study the kinetics of reactions at very low temperatures relevant to the interstellar medium and planetary atmospheres. He received the Environment Prize from the 九州影院 in 2017.
